技术文摘
CLR 4.0新内容:状态错乱异常
CLR 4.0新内容:状态错乱异常
在软件开发领域,CLR(公共语言运行时)的每一次更新都带来了新的特性和改进。CLR 4.0也不例外,其中一个值得关注的新内容就是状态错乱异常。
状态错乱异常主要是指在程序运行过程中,由于各种原因导致对象的状态与预期不符,从而引发的异常情况。在CLR 4.0之前,处理这类问题往往较为复杂,开发者需要花费大量的时间和精力去排查和修复。
CLR 4.0引入了更为精细的状态监测机制。它能够更准确地跟踪对象在不同阶段的状态变化。例如,当一个对象在多线程环境下被多个线程同时访问和修改时,很容易出现状态错乱的情况。CLR 4.0的新机制可以及时检测到这种异常,并提供详细的异常信息,帮助开发者快速定位问题所在。
这种状态错乱异常的检测对于提高程序的稳定性和可靠性具有重要意义。在一些关键业务系统中,如金融交易系统、医疗信息系统等,数据的准确性和一致性至关重要。一旦出现状态错乱,可能会导致严重的后果。CLR 4.0的新特性可以有效地减少这类问题的发生,保障系统的安全运行。
对于开发者来说,了解和掌握CLR 4.0中的状态错乱异常处理方法是非常必要的。在编写代码时,要充分考虑到可能导致状态错乱的各种情况,并采取相应的预防措施。比如,在多线程编程中,要合理使用锁机制,确保对共享资源的访问是有序的。
当遇到状态错乱异常时,开发者要善于利用CLR 4.0提供的异常信息进行分析和调试。通过仔细研究异常堆栈信息,找出导致异常的具体代码位置,然后针对性地进行修改和优化。
CLR 4.0中的状态错乱异常是一个重要的新内容。它为开发者提供了更强大的工具来保障程序的正确性和稳定性。随着软件开发的不断发展,我们有理由相信,CLR在未来还会带来更多的创新和改进,为我们的开发工作提供更多的便利。
- 能否插入 MySQL select 的结果
- 如何在 MySQL 中用 SELECT 语句获取表名
- MySQL IN() 函数在什么情况下返回 NULL
- MySQL中IFNULL()控制流函数的作用
- 学习大数据技术:MySQL与Oracle数据库引擎该如何选择
- 深入剖析与实战:集群模式中MySQL主从复制的负载均衡与灾备策略
- 大数据技术学习中如何合理选MySQL与Oracle以提升学习效果
- CentOS 8 上用 Netdata 监控 MySQL_MariaDB 数据库的方法
- MySQL数据库性能优化方法
- 技术同学必知:MySQL设计规约助力数据库开发
- MySQL与Oracle在技术上谁能更胜一筹?深入探究
- 除 ALTER TABLE 语句外,哪个语句能对现有 MySQL 表字段应用 UNIQUE 约束
- 怎样保障MySQL向DB2技术转型时业务持续不受影响
- SQL Server与MySQL数据安全性比较及最佳实践
- MySQL算术表达式何时返回NULL